Herschel Junior Walker (born March 3, 1962) is an American former professional football running back who played college football for the Georgia Bulldogs, where he won the Heisman Trophy as a junior and is often regarded as the greatest college running back and player of all time. He spent the first three seasons of his professional career with the New Jersey Generals of the United States Football League (USFL) and was the league's MVP during its final season in 1985. He played in the National Football League (NFL) for 12 seasons. He was also the Republican nominee in the 2022 United States Senate election in Georgia and is the nominee for United States Ambassador to the Bahamas under President Donald Trump.
